Old Town 129251 is a 16 foot AA (top) grade HW (heavy water) model canoe completed February 1940-September 1941, with open mahogany gunwales, mahogany decks/thwarts/seat frames, a floor rack and a keel. It was originally dark green with "Skipper" on the right and left bow. It was shipped to Macedonia, Ohio, on April 25, 1942.
